Ferrum is a census-designated place in Franklin County, Virginia, United States. The population was 2,043 at the 2010 census, an increase of over fifty percent from the 1,313 reported in 2000.

Callaway is an unincorporated community in Franklin County, Virginia, United States. Callaway is 8.8 miles west of Rocky Mount. Callaway has a post office with ZIP code 24067, which opened on July 14, 1871. Callaway is situated 6 miles north of WFFC-FM (Ferrum).
